ADDUSERS- Add or list users to/from a CSV file
ARP- Address Resolution Protocol
ASSOC- Change file extension associations
ASSOCIAT- One step file association
AT- Schedule a command to run at a later time
ATTRIB- Change file attributes

BOOTCFG- Edit Windows boot settings
BROWSTAT- Get domain, browser and PDC info

CACLS- Change file permissions
CALL- Call one batch program from another
CD- Change Directory - move to a specific Folder
CHANGE- Change Terminal Server Session properties
CHKDSK- Check Disk - check and repair disk problems
CHKNTFS- Check the NTFS file system
CHOICE- Accept keyboard input to a batch file
CIPHER- Encrypt or Decrypt files/folders
CleanMgr- Automated cleanup of Temp files, recycle bin
CLEARMEM- Clear memory leaks
CLIP- Copy STDIN to the Windows clipboard.
CLS- Clear the screen
CLUSTER- Windows Clustering
CMD- Start a new CMD shell
COLOR- Change colors of the CMD window
COMP- Compare the contents of two files or sets of files
COMPACT- Compress files or folders on an NTFS partition
COMPRESS- Compress individual files on an NTFS partition
CON2PRT- Connect or disconnect a Printer
CONVERT- Convert a FAT drive to NTFS.
COPY- Copy one or more files to another location
CSCcmd- Client-side caching (Offline Files)
CSVDE- Import or Export Active Directory data

DATE- Display or set the date
Dcomcnfg- DCOM Configuration Utility
DEFRAG- Defragment hard drive
DEL- Delete one or more files
DELPROF- Delete NT user profiles
DELTREE- Delete a folder and all subfolders
DevCon- Device Manager Command Line Utility
DIR- Display a list of files and folders
DIRUSE- Display disk usage
DISKCOMP- Compare the contents of two floppy disks
DISKCOPY- Copy the contents of one floppy disk to another
DNSSTAT- DNS Statistics
DOSKEY- Edit command line, recall commands, and create macros
DSADD- Add user (computer, group..) to active directory
DSQUERY- List items in active directory
DSMOD- Modify user (computer, group..) in active directory

ECHO- Display message on screen
ENDLOCAL- End localisation of environment changes in a batch file
ERASE- Delete one or more files
EXIT- Quit the current script/routine and set an errorlevel.
EXPAND- Uncompress files
EXTRACT- Uncompress CAB files

FC- Compare two files
FDISK- Disk Format and partition
FIND- Search for a text string in a file
FINDSTR- Search for strings in files
FOR /F- Loop command: against a set of files
FOR /F- Loop command: against the results of another command
FOR- Loop command: all options Files, Directory, List
FORFILES- Batch process multiple files
FORMAT- Format a disk
FREEDISK- Check free disk space (in bytes)
FSUTIL- File and Volume utilities
FTP- File Transfer Protocol
FTYPE- Display or modify file types used in file extension associations

GLOBAL- Display membership of global groups
GOTO- Direct a batch program to jump to a labelled line

HELP- Online Help
HFNETCHK- Network Security Hotfix Checker

IF- Conditionally perform a command
IFMEMBER- Is the current user in an NT Workgroup
IPCONFIG- Configure IP

KILL- Remove a program from memory

LABEL- Edit a disk label
LOCAL- Display membership of local groups
LOGEVENT- Write text to the NT event viewer.
LOGOFF- Log a user off
LOGTIME- Log the date and time in a file

MAPISEND- Send email from the command line
MEM- Display memory usage
MD- Create new folders
MKLINK- Create a symbolic link (linkd)
MODE- Configure a system device
MORE- Display output, one screen at a time
MOUNTVOL- Manage a volume mount point
MOVE- Move files from one folder to another
MOVEUSER- Move a user from one domain to another
MSG- Send a message
MSIEXEC- Microsoft Windows Installer
MSINFO- Windows NT diagnostics
MSTSC- Terminal Server Connection (Remote Desktop Protocol)
MUNGE- Find and Replace text within file(s)
MV- Copy in-use files

NET- Manage network resources
NETDOM- Domain Manager
NETSH- Configure network protocols
NETSVC- Command-line Service Controller
NBTSTAT- Display networking statistics (NetBIOS over TCP/IP)
NETSTAT- Display networking statistics (TCP/IP)
NOW- Display the current Date and Time
NSLOOKUP- Name server lookup
NTBACKUP- Backup folders to tape
NTRIGHTS- Edit user account rights

PATH- Display or set a search path for executable files
PATHPING- Trace route plus network latency and packet loss
PAUSE- Suspend processing of a batch file and display a message
PERMS- Show permissions for a user
PERFMON- Performance Monitor
PING- Test a network connection
POPD- Restore the previous value of the current directory saved by PUSHD
PORTQRY- Display the status of ports and services
PRINT- Print a text file
PRNCNFG- Display, configure or rename a printer
PRNMNGR- Add, delete, list printers set the default printer
PROMPT- Change the command prompt
PsExec- Execute process remotely
PsFile- Show files opened remotely
PsGetSid- Display the SID of a computer or a user
PsInfo- List information about a system
PsKill- Kill processes by name or process ID
PsList- List detailed information about processes
PsLoggedO- n Who's logged on (locally or via resource sharing)
PsLogList- Event log records
PsPasswd- Change account password
PsService- View and control services
PsShutdow- n Shutdown or reboot a computer
PsSuspend- Suspend processes
PUSHD- Save and then change the current directory

QGREP- Search file(s) for lines that match a given pattern.

RASDIAL- Manage RAS connections
RASPHONE- Manage RAS connections
RECOVER- Recover a damaged file from a defective disk.
REG- Registry: Read, Set, Export, Delete keys and values
REGEDIT- Import or export registry settings
REGSVR32- Register or unregister a DLL
REGINI- Change Registry Permissions
REM- Record comments (remarks) in a batch file
REN- Rename a file or files.
REPLACE- Replace or update one file with another
RD- Delete folder(s)
RDISK- Create a Recovery Disk
RMTSHARE- Share a folder or a printer
ROBOCOPY- Robust File and Folder Copy
ROUTE- Manipulate network routing tables
RUNAS- Execute a program under a different user account
RUNDLL32- Run a DLL command (add/remove print connections)

SC- Service Control
SCHTASKS- Create or Edit Scheduled Tasks
SCLIST- Display NT Services
ScriptIt- Control GUI applications
SET- Display, set, or remove environment variables
SETLOCAL- Control the visibility of environment variables
SETX- Set environment variables permanently
SHARE- List or edit a file share or print share
SHIFT- Shift the position of replaceable parameters in a batch file
SHORTCUT- Create a windows shortcut (.LNK file)
SHOWGRPS- List the NT Workgroups a user has joined
SHOWMBRS- List the Users who are members of a Workgroup
SHUTDOWN- Shutdown the computer
SLEEP- Wait for x seconds
SOON- Schedule a command to run in the near future
SORT- Sort input
START- Start a separate window to run a specified program or command
SU- Switch User
SUBINACL- Edit file and folder Permissions, Ownership and Domain
SUBST- Associate a path with a drive letter
SYSTEMINF- List system configuration

TASKLIST- List running applications and services
TIME- Display or set the system time
TIMEOUT- Delay processing of a batch file
TITLE- Set the window title for a CMD.EXE session
TOUCH- Change file timestamps
TRACERT- Trace route to a remote host
TREE- Graphical display of folder structure
TYPE- Display the contents of a text file

USRSTAT- List domain usernames and last login

VER- Display version information
VERIFY- Verify that files have been saved
VOL- Display a disk label

WHERE- Locate and display files in a directory tree
WHOAMI- Output the current UserName and domain
WINDIFF- Compare the contents of two files or sets of files
WINMSD- Windows system diagnostics
WINMSDP- Windows system diagnostics II
WMIC- WMI Commands

XCACLS- Change file permissions
XCOPY- Copy files and folders
